The Ford Sierra was first unveiled on 22 September 1982. The aerodynamic styling was an “acquired taste” and initially sales were disappointing. In 1983, the high-performance XR4i version was introduced. It utilised the same 2. 8 Cologne engine as used in the Ford Capri 2. 8 Injection and sported a restyled version of the 3-door Sierra body-shell. The double rear spoiler and multi-pillared rear windows designed has aged well and today the car provides an excellent entry point to Fast Ford ownership
Anne Sweeney purchased her new XR4i on 28th February 1984 from Wyedean Motors, Gloucestershire for a total price of £9, 166. Extra’s included metallic paint, sunroof & tinted glass. The stamped service book and MOT’s back to 1988 indicate that the car has now covered a warranted 62, 000 from new and has clearly been carefully maintained by the five previous owners.
Today the original Strato Silver bodywork is in excellent condition with original Ford panels and glass. Mechanically the car has been regularly serviced from new and on the road the car drives superbly with the deep 2. 8 Cologne sound track. The grey interior is in excellent condition - sitting in the car is like stepping back to the 1980’s - and the history folder contains MOT’s back to 1988, stamped service book, all instruction/ audio manuals, invoices and a variety of XR Owners Club literiture.
